Symptoms

  • •Lack of cold air from the AC vents
  • •Unusual noises (grinding, squealing, or rattling) when the AC is engaged
  • •Frequent cycling of the AC system (compressor turning on and off rapidly)
  • •Visible leaks of refrigerant around the AC compressor area
  • •Increased cabin humidity or fogging of windows
  • •Check engine light illuminated, potentially indicating AC system issues

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the vehicle battery for safety.
2. Recover Refrigerant
  • Use a refrigerant recovery machine to safely remove refrigerant from the system.
  • Safety Warning: Ensure proper ventilation and follow environmental regulations when handling refrigerants.
3. Remove the AC Compressor
  • Tools Required: Socket set, wrench set, screwdrivers, torque wrench.
  • Disconnect electrical connectors from the AC compressor.
  • Remove the mounting bolts securing the compressor to the engine.
  • Carefully detach the compressor from the mounting brackets and remove it from the engine bay.
4. Inspect and Replace Components
  • Inspect the AC compressor for signs of failure (e.g., damaged clutch, internal wear).
  • If the compressor is failing, replace it with a new or remanufactured unit.
  • Parts Required: New AC compressor, O-rings, and possibly a new receiver drier.
5. Install the New AC Compressor
  • Tools Required: Torque wrench.
  • Install the new compressor in reverse order of removal.
  • Ensure to replace any O-rings to prevent refrigerant leaks.
  • Torque the mounting bolts to the manufacturer's specifications.
6. Refill Refrigerant
  • Connect the refrigerant lines and use the recovery machine to vacuum the system.
  • Recharge the AC system with the appropriate type and amount of refrigerant as specified by the manufacturer.
7. Test the System
  • Reconnect the vehicle battery.
  • Start the engine and turn on the AC to check for proper operation and cold air output.
